While you go to the hospital, you likewise deserve to be entirely educated about all tests and also therapies you will certainly be receiving, consisting of the threats as well as advantages. You have the right to reject any type of examinations or treatments that you really feel are harmful or unnecessary. Additionally, you may reject to take part in experimental therapy or training sessions involving trainees or viewers. Because you're probably really feeling overwhelmed now, you might wish to ask a good friend or member of the family to aid you through the procedure of exploring the healthcare facility and also submitting paperwork. Ideally, you or they need to call ahead of time to learn about the health center's treatments and also rules and inquire about what items you ought to bring with you.

Read your Proof of Protection or call the telephone number on your Subscription Card to figure out what you require to do to see a psychological health and wellness provider. Some plans have a behavioral health care contact number on the membership card. You can request for a reference from your primary care doctor, your mental health care supplier, or your health insurance. In some health insurance plan, you might have the ability to make a visit directly with a mental healthcare supplier.
